credits

released December 6, 2016

Jordan Goldberger - Vocals, Piano
Sam Vanorny - Drums, Bass, Vocals
Jesse River - Guitar, Synth
*Alex Wheeler - Acoustic on "Wondering"

Mixed by Jordan Goldberger and Sam Vanorny
Mastered by Andy Halvorson
Artwork by Sarah Buezis

Kaleidoscope Effect Minneapolis, Minnesota

Kaleidoscope Effect combines the best of driving keyboard parts, ambient guitars, and alluring vocal melodies. Each song tells a unique story, some crafted from personal experience, others completely imagined.
